About Plant Food Systems Inc
Our team has more than 55 years in U.S. Agriculture, with our research and development team pioneering new products and methods that have shaped the fruit-vegetable, tree nut, and turf and ornamentals industries. What Is the Cost of Living Near Orlando?

Understanding the cost of living near Orlando is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Plant Food Systems Inc.
Orlando's Cost of Living Index is approximately 103.5 (3.5% more expensive than US average; 0.4% more than FL average). Major tourist destination, growing population, housing costs above US average.
